About Warner 4500

The size of Warner is approximately 10.6 square kilometres. It has 29 parks covering nearly 13.0% of total area. The population of Warner in 2016 was 11411 people. By 2021 the population was 12264 showing a population growth of 7.5%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Warner is 30-39 years. Households in Warner are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Warner work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 68.70% of the homes in Warner were owner-occupied compared with 66.70% in 2016.

Warner has 4,855 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Warner have seen a 93.53%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 154.57% increase. As at 30 November 2025:

  • The median value for Houses in Warner is $1,127,250 while the median value for Units is $794,540.
  • Houses have a median rent of $700 while Units have a median rent of $490.
